The core of their value lies in the material science. Unlike traditional plastics derived from fossil fuels, high-quality custom biodegradable bags are often made from polylactic acid (PLA), a bioplastic sourced from renewable resources like corn starch or sugarcane. The production of PLA bags consumes significantly less energy and generates fewer greenhouse gases. A 2021 study by the European Bioplastics association found that PLA production can reduce greenhouse gas emissions by up to 75% compared to conventional polyethylene (PE) plastic production. This direct reduction in a company’s Scope 3 emissions (indirect emissions in the value chain) is a critical metric for any serious sustainability report.

Furthermore, the end-of-life scenario for these bags is fundamentally different. In industrial composting facilities, which maintain specific conditions of heat, moisture, and aeration, certified compostable bags can break down into water, carbon dioxide, and biomass within a few months. This process not only avoids the centuries-long persistence of plastic in landfills and oceans but also contributes to creating nutrient-rich compost. This creates a circular economy model, a key objective for modern sustainable businesses. The table below contrasts the lifecycle of traditional plastic bags with certified compostable biodegradable bags.

AspectTraditional Plastic Bags (PE)Certified Compostable Bags (e.g., PLA-based)
Raw MaterialCrude oil, natural gas (finite fossil fuels)Corn starch, sugarcane (annually renewable plants)
Carbon Footprint (Production)High (~2-3 kg CO2 per kg of plastic)Low to Negative (~0.8-1.5 kg CO2 per kg, as plants absorb CO2)
Decomposition Time450+ years, breaking into microplastics90-180 days in industrial compost, returning to soil
End-of-Life OutcomeLandfill, ocean pollution, microplastic contaminationCompost for agriculture, closing the nutrient loop

Beyond the hard environmental data, the strategic branding and marketing advantages are immense. In a marketplace where 73% of global consumers say they would definitely or probably change their consumption habits to reduce their environmental impact (Nielsen, 2023), the packaging is a constant, visible reminder of a company’s values. A custom-printed biodegradable bag is not just a container; it’s a mobile billboard communicating a commitment to sustainability. This resonates deeply with a growing demographic of eco-conscious consumers, fostering brand loyalty and justifying potential price premiums. When a customer carries a bag branded with a company’s logo that also features a “Certified Compostable” seal, it enhances brand perception and positions the company as a leader, not a follower, in corporate responsibility.

This proactive approach also serves as a crucial risk mitigation strategy against tightening environmental regulations. Governments worldwide are implementing stringent laws to curb single-use plastics. For instance, the European Union’s Single-Use Plastics Directive bans specific plastic products and mandates extended producer responsibility. By transitioning to biodegradable alternatives ahead of legislative deadlines, businesses future-proof their operations, avoid potential fines, and ensure seamless compliance. This foresight saves significant costs and administrative headaches down the line, making it a sound financial decision as much as an environmental one.

However, for businesses to fully realize these benefits, consumer education is non-negotiable. The effectiveness of biodegradable bags hinges on proper disposal. A bag designed for industrial composting will not degrade efficiently in a backyard compost pile or, worse, a landfill without oxygen. Businesses must take an active role in clearly labeling their bags with disposal instructions and educating their customers through in-store signage, website content, and social media. This educational effort itself becomes a point of engagement, showing customers that the company’s commitment extends beyond the point of sale and is invested in ensuring the product’s proper lifecycle. This builds trust and completes the sustainability loop.

Finally, the customizability of these bags allows for precise alignment with specific corporate sustainability targets. Companies can choose the thickness, size, and printing inks (using soy-based or other eco-friendly options) to further minimize their environmental impact. They can also use the bag’s surface area to communicate their broader sustainability story, perhaps by printing a QR code that links to a page detailing their other green initiatives, such as energy efficiency or water conservation. This transforms the bag from a single-use item into an interactive tool for comprehensive corporate storytelling, making the sustainability goals tangible and relatable for the end-user.
